The 1992 Chevrolet Commercial Chassis Base Limousine is a versatile vehicle designed primarily for luxury transport. Equipped with a 4.3L V6 engine, this rear-wheel-drive chassis offers a unique blend of power and comfort, making it suitable for various applications from limousines to shuttle services. Its naturally aspirated engine provides adequate performance for city driving and longer trips, while the design focuses on spaciousness and convenience. As an older model, potential owners should be aware of common issues and maintenance needs to ensure longevity and reliability.
Common Issues
- Fuel system problems, including clogged fuel injectors and fuel pump failures.
- Electrical issues, particularly with the wiring harness and battery connections.
- Suspension wear, including bushings and shock absorbers, which may lead to a rough ride.
- Overheating due to radiator leaks or thermostat failures.
Maintenance Tips
- Regular oil changes every 3,000 to 5,000 miles to keep the engine running smoothly.
- Inspect and replace air filters as needed to ensure optimal engine performance.
- Check the cooling system regularly for leaks and maintain proper fluid levels.
- Perform routine brake inspections to ensure safety, especially in a heavier limousine chassis.
Typical Repair/Owership Cost Ranges
- Basic maintenance (oil changes, filters): $50 - $150 per service.
- Minor repairs (brakes, suspension components): $200 - $600.
- Major repairs (engine or transmission work): $1,000 - $3,500.
Buying Advice
- Inspect for rust or corrosion, particularly in the undercarriage and wheel wells.
- Test the electrical systems, including lights and power accessories.
- Check the condition of the suspension and steering components for wear.
- Review the service history and ensure all maintenance records are available.
FAQ
- What is the fuel economy of the 1992 Chevrolet Commercial Chassis? The fuel economy typically ranges from 12 to 16 miles per gallon, depending on driving conditions.
- Are parts for the 1992 Commercial Chassis readily available? Many parts are available through aftermarket suppliers and some original equipment manufacturers, though availability may vary.
- What is the typical lifespan of the 4.3L V6 engine? With proper maintenance, these engines can last well over 200,000 miles.
- How often should I replace the timing chain or belt? It's advisable to inspect the timing chain at around 100,000 miles, though it may not need replacement until 150,000 miles or more.
- Is this vehicle suitable for long-distance travel? Yes, with proper maintenance, the Commercial Chassis can be a comfortable option for long trips.
- What should I look for during a test drive? Pay attention to engine performance, steering responsiveness, and any unusual noises from the suspension or drivetrain.
